Default Sub in boot

Has anyone done this? whats the sound like?

i was thinking of building an enclosure that would fit into the tool box section, has anyone done this or is there a guide for doing this?

i was going to get an under seat sub, but ive heard they arent that good, plus i already have a 12" sub left over from my old car.

No rattles, my box is square and sites in the tool well.
You can hear the bass, but I've tuned it so it's not over powering but it means (when combined with good components) that you can at least hear the radio with the roof down.
